The Norwegian organisation Kulturstudier (Culture Studies) and Amartya are offering 16-week
scholarships to Argentina nationals wishing to attend the university undergraduate course Corporate
Social Responsibility in Buenos Aires. The program is offered in cooperation with la Universidad
Nacional de San Martin, Buenos Aires and is a full time semester study.

Programme period:
The autumn term in Argentina will begin on 21 August and last until 8 December 2017 and spring term will
begin 28 January 2018, and last until 25 May 2018. The sixteen weeks in Buenos Aires is preceded by four
weeks of self-study.

Requirements:
The applicants are required to hand their Curriculum Vitae (CV) and a motivation letter. The motivation
letter in English should be approximately 500 words, answering the following questions:
• What makes you a good candidate for the course?
• Why do you wish to study Corporate Social Responsibility?
• What part do you envisage the course will play in your future career/work/life plans?
Finalists may be contacted to submit an essay on a topic of our choosing.
Scholarship holders must document minimum 1 year of completed university studies and must be tested for
their English proficiency prior to the semester (see appendix, pt 2).

2 Successful candidates must be tested for their English proficiency prior to the semester and before
being accepted into the programme. If you you do not already have one of the accepted tests (see list
below) Kulturstudier will cover your test fee if you are accepted into the programme.
NB! English tests must be taken as soon as possible after the selection, and on December 1/June 1 the
latest. Test scores are sent to [email protected].
You can take one of the following tests:

Test of English as a Foreign Language (TOEFL) with a minimum score of 500 for a paper-based
test, a score of at least 170 for a computer-based test or minimum 60 for an internet-based test
International English Language Testing Service (IELTS) with a minimum score of 5.0.
Advanced Placement International English Language examination (APIEL) with a minimum score
of 3
University of Cambridge examinations: First Certificate in English, Certificate in Advanced
English or Certificate of Proficiency in English.
You are exempted from taking the test if you have:



Completed one year at university in an English-speaking country (Australia, Canada, Ireland, New
Zealand, United Kingdom, USA), provided that the language of instruction was English.
Completed university education where the subject English comprised the main component of the
course of study.
Obtained a Bachelor’s degree with English as the language of instruction.
